Transaction 7eccaf657c61777911018499c3e5d96b5e0ad07a6dcd823f86f2408d55d843de
1 Input
2 Outputs
- 7eccaf657c61777911018499c3e5d96b5e0ad07a6dcd823f86f2408d55d843de:0
- 7eccaf657c61777911018499c3e5d96b5e0ad07a6dcd823f86f2408d55d843de:1
value 187542908
address 1D4HqiXn3Befq6MZz1fyMtvFYox2oAqz7h
value 6637092
address 1A3k5N3J5SqKyUy6dewiANSa3FpVehKYNF